CONGRATULATING BISMARCK'S SHADOWERS — Vice-Admiral Sir James Somerville addressing the ship's company of H.M.S. Sheffield on their return from the operations which resulted in the sinking of the Bismarck,. 35,000-ton pride of Hitler’s Navy. Fie is congratulating them on the fine part they played in shadowing the enemy.
